
What we’re about
Inspired by the Silent Book Club phenomenon (https://silentbook.club), bring along your current read of choice, any genre and any format (whether physical books, e-books, or audiobooks). There is NO assigned reading and absolutely NO deadlines to finish a book!
We meet up in an easily accessible space in St Albans town centre, i.e. at a bookshop, cafe or the public library - hopefully even outdoors in the summer, weather permitting! Depending on our location, we order drinks and snacks, and discuss our planned reads for a few minutes. Then, it's time to immerse ourselves in 1+ hour of quiet, uninterrupted reading. At the end we can decide to share what we've been reading (or not) and socialise a little with our fellow bookworms!
The simple aim of this silent book club is not to have a didactic or structured agenda but to share our love of reading amongst friends in a chilled space together, as often as we can manage it.
